54 /**
55 * Enum that represent the errors libmpd functions can return
58 typedef enum {
59 /** Command/function completed succesfull */
60 MPD_OK = 0,
61 /** Error in the function's arguments */
62 MPD_ARGS_ERROR = -5,
63 /** Action failed because there is no connection to an mpd daemon */
64 MPD_NOT_CONNECTED = -10,
65 /** Failed to grab status*/
66 MPD_STATUS_FAILED = -20,
67 /** Connection is still locked */
68 MPD_LOCK_FAILED = -30,
69 /** Failed to grab status */
70 MPD_STATS_FAILED = -40,
71 /** Mpd server returned an error */
72 MPD_SERVER_ERROR = -50,
73 /** Mpd doesn't support this feature */
74 MPD_SERVER_NOT_SUPPORTED = -51,
76 /** The playlist already exists */
77 MPD_DATABASE_PLAYLIST_EXIST = -60,
78 /** Playlist is empty */
79 MPD_PLAYLIST_EMPTY = -70,
80 /** Playlist queue is empty */
81 MPD_PLAYLIST_QUEUE_EMPTY = -75,
82 /** Player isn't Playing */
83 MPD_PLAYER_NOT_PLAYING = -80,
85 /** Tag Item not found */
86 MPD_TAG_NOT_FOUND = -90,
88 /* MPD_PLALIST_LOAD_FAILED */
89 MPD_PLAYLIST_LOAD_FAILED = -100,
91 /** Fatal error, something I am not sure what todo with */
92 MPD_FATAL_ERROR = -1000
93 }MpdError;

327 * signals
331 * Bitwise enumeration to determine what triggered the status_changed signals
332 * This is used in combination with the #StatusChangedCallback
333 * @code
334 * void status_changed_callback(MpdObj *mi, ChangedStatusType what)
336 * if(what&MPD_CST_SONGID)
338 * // act on song change
341 * if(what&MPD_CST_RANDOM)
343 * // act on random change
345 * // etc.
347 * @endcode
349 typedef enum {
350 /** The playlist has changed */
351 MPD_CST_PLAYLIST = 0x0001,
352 /** The song position of the playing song has changed*/
353 MPD_CST_SONGPOS = 0x0002,
354 /** The songid of the playing song has changed */
355 MPD_CST_SONGID = 0x0004,
356 /** The database has changed. */
357 MPD_CST_DATABASE = 0x0008,
358 /** the state of updating the database has changed.*/
359 MPD_CST_UPDATING = 0x0010,
360 /** the volume has changed */
361 MPD_CST_VOLUME = 0x0020,
362 /** The total time of the currently playing song has changed*/
363 MPD_CST_TOTAL_TIME = 0x0040,
364 /** The elapsed time of the current song has changed.*/
365 MPD_CST_ELAPSED_TIME = 0x0080,
366 /** The crossfade time has changed. */
367 MPD_CST_CROSSFADE = 0x0100,
368 /** The random state is changed. */
369 MPD_CST_RANDOM = 0x0200,
370 /** repeat state is changed. */
371 MPD_CST_REPEAT = 0x0400,
372 /** Not implemented */
373 MPD_CST_AUDIO = 0x0800,
374 /** The state of the player has changed.*/
375 MPD_CST_STATE = 0x1000,
376 /** The permissions the client has, has changed.*/
377 MPD_CST_PERMISSION = 0x2000,
378 /** The bitrate of the playing song has changed. */
379 MPD_CST_BITRATE = 0x4000,
380 /** the audio format of the playing song changed.*/
381 MPD_CST_AUDIOFORMAT = 0x8000,
382 /** the queue has changed */
383 MPD_CST_STORED_PLAYLIST = 0x20000,
384 /** server error */
385 MPD_CST_SERVER_ERROR = 0x40000,
386 /** output changed */
387 MPD_CST_OUTPUT = 0x80000,
388 /** Sticker changed */
389 MPD_CST_STICKER = 0x100000,
390 /** Next song changed */
391 MPD_CST_NEXTSONG = 0x200000,
392 /** Single mode changed */
393 MPD_CST_SINGLE_MODE = 0x400000,
394 /** Consume mode changed */
395 MPD_CST_CONSUME_MODE = 0x800000,
396 /** Replaygain mode changed */
397 MPD_CST_REPLAYGAIN = 0x1000000
398 } ChangedStatusType;

471 /**\defgroup MpdData Data Object
472 * This is a fast linked list implementation where data returned from mpd is stored in.
475 /*@{*/
478 * @param data a #MpdData
480 * Checks if the passed #MpdData is the last in a list
481 * @returns TRUE when data is the last in the list.
483 int mpd_data_is_last(MpdData const *data);
487 * @param data a #MpdData
489 * Free's a #MpdData List
491 void mpd_data_free(MpdData * data);
496 * @param data a #MpdData
498 * Returns the next #MpdData in the list.
499 * If it's the last item in the list, it will free the list.
501 * You can iterate through a list like this and have it freed afterwards.
502 * @code
503 * for(data = mpd_database_get_albums(mi);data != NULL; data = mpd_data_get_next(data))
505 * // do your thing
507 * @endcode
508 * @returns The next #MpdData or %NULL
510 MpdData *mpd_data_get_next(MpdData * data);
516 * @param data a #MpdData
518 * Returns the first #MpdData in the list.
520 * @returns The first #MpdData or %NULL
522 MpdData *mpd_data_get_first(MpdData const *data);
527 * @param data a #MpdData item
529 * removes the passed #MpdData from the underlying list, and returns the element before data
531 * @returns a #MpdData list
533 MpdData *mpd_data_delete_item(MpdData * data);
537 /*@}*/
